Shortest expiry dispensed first. Every time. Without manual checking.

FEFO (First-Expiry-First-Out) dispensing is enforced automatically. When a pharmacist dispenses a drug, ZenoHosp selects the batch with the shortest expiry. The pharmacist doesn't need to check dates manually — the system ensures the right batch is selected.

  • Shortest expiry batch selected automatically for every dispense
  • Manual override available with documented reason
  • Pharmacist shown the selected batch and expiry before confirming
  • Reduces expired drug wastage by 62% on average

Low stock triggers a purchase order. Automatically.

When stock drops to the configured minimum level, ZenoHosp generates a reorder alert and optionally auto-creates a purchase order to the preferred supplier. The pharmacy never runs out of a critical drug because someone forgot to check the shelf.

  • Minimum stock levels configured per drug per location
  • Reorder alert generated when stock hits minimum
  • Auto-purchase order creation to preferred supplier
  • Preferred supplier and order quantity configured per drug

Frequently asked questions

How does FEFO dispensing work in ZenoHosp?

When a pharmacist dispenses a drug, ZenoHosp automatically selects the batch with the shortest expiry date. The pharmacist sees the selected batch and expiry before confirming the dispense.

Are low stock alerts configurable per drug?

Yes. Each drug has a configurable minimum stock level per location. When stock falls below the minimum, an alert is generated and optionally a purchase order is auto-created to the preferred supplier.

Does the inventory deduct automatically when a prescription is dispensed?

Yes. When a pharmacist confirms a dispense, stock is deducted from the relevant location immediately. No separate stock entry is required.
